Slow-Cooker Spicy Mussels In Tomato-Fennel Ragu Recipe
Recipe By EatingWell
Cooking mussels in a slow cooker? You bet It's the right tool for building the rich and spicy broth in which these shellfish cook to perfection. Use the freshest mussels you can find, and have the fishmonger clean them for you.
Ingredients For Slow-Cooker Spicy Mussels In Tomato-Fennel Ragu Recipe
1 tablespoon Olive oil
1 Fennel bulb, thinly sliced, fronds reserved for garnish
1 Yellow Onion, Chopped
1 Carrot chopped
1 stalk Celery , chopped
3 Garlic cloves, smashed
0.75 cup Dry white wine
2 Tomatoes, roughly chopped
2 Bay leaves
1 Lemon, halved
0.75 teaspoon Kosher salt
0.5 teaspoon Crushed Red Pepper
2 pound Small mussels, scrubbed and debearded
